Torque is the driving force behind an electric mountain bike’s ability to conquer challenging terrains, making it a critical factor for riders who demand top-tier performance. Measured in Newton-meters (Nm), torque determines how effectively an e-bike motor can handle steep climbs, technical trails, and rapid acceleration. Comparing Top E-Bike Motors by Torque
Here’s a breakdown of some of the highest-torque e-bike motors available, with the HPC Trailblazer leading the pack:
-
HPC Trailblazer – 185 Nm
The HPC Trailblazer and Trailblazer Pro deliver an industry-leading 185 Nm of torque, setting a new benchmark for e-bike performance. This exceptional power makes them ideal for extreme off-road adventures and the most demanding trails. -
DJI Avinox – 120 Nm
The DJI Avinox produces 120 Nm of torque, significantly less than the Trailblazer, limiting its ability to handle the steepest climbs and toughest terrains with the same ease. -
Specialized S-Works Levo Gen 4 – 111 Nm
With 111 Nm, the Specialized S-Works Levo Gen 4 falls short of the Trailblazer’s power, struggling to match its performance on extreme trails and steep gradients. You are only able to get this motor by spending $13.5K and getting their S-Works spec. -
Bosch Performance Line CX – 100 Nm
The Bosch Performance Line CX offers 100 Nm, the lowest among these competitors, making it less capable of tackling the most challenging off-road conditions compared to the Trailblazer.
